Posted by: Crown Mix« on: July 11, 2015, 02:05:29 PM »![]() A man in China had been living with two wild beasts for two years thinking they were dogs. Farmer, Wang Kaiyu, bought two young puppies while in Vietnam in 2013 after he craved for pets. But after the dogs started behaving strangely, he became suspicious. On one occasion, the animals returned home with a butchered chicken, something a normal pet dog wouldn’t do. Kaiyu soon realised his beloved ‘dogs’ were black bears when he saw a wildlife protection poster put out by local police. He contacted the local public security bureau and the bears were sent to a rescue centre. According to bears – one male and one female – are in good health and now weigh around 50kg apiece.
